Zwicker & Associates, P.C. in Somerset, NJ seeks an Associate Attorney eager to learn and highly organized to join our nationwide creditor rights practice.
You will draft pleadings, manage active litigation files, and advocate for clients at hearings, mediations, arbitrations, and trials while upholding our commitment to ethics and compliance. The base salary ranges from $85,000 to $110,000 per year, with bonus potential and full benefits.

Zwicker & Associates P.C. is a national creditor rights law firm that emphasizes ethics, compliance, and assertive representation of our clients’ interests, making us the industry leader in debt collection. Founded in 1991, Zwicker represents lenders in various consumer and commercial recovery efforts and litigation. Zwicker is headquartered in Andover, Massachusetts, and has office locations across the United States.
